1. A class of mutations that results in multiple contiguous amino acid changes in proteins is likely to
be the following: - ANS✅✅d. Frameshift



2. Mutations that reduce the function encoded by the wildtype allele are known as _______, while
mutations that eliminate all function are known as ______. - ANS✅✅b. Hypomorphic mutations;
null mutations



3. Deamination of cytosine: - ANS✅✅c. Can be repaired by base-excision repair



4. Neutral mutations: - ANS✅✅Do not alter the product of a gene

Occur frequently in the noncoding regions of the genome

Can be used to estimate mutation rates

Are expected to accumulate over time



*all of these are correct



5. Genes within an operon: - ANS✅✅Tend to be regulated by a common regulatory mechanism.

Are generally involved in the same biochemical pathway.

Are expressed as a polycistronic RNA.



*all are correct



6. The lac repressor... - ANS✅✅Binds to the operator in the Lac operon

Binds lactose



7. Which of the following would you expect to find in an inducible system? - ANS✅✅a. A repressor
protein, which is bound to DNA in absence of any other factor.



8. DNA sites bound by regulatory transcription factors: - ANS✅✅b. Are cis acting elements.

, 9. The zinc-finger motif functions to - ANS✅✅b. Anchor transcriptional activator proteins to
enhancer sequences



Which of the following point mutations would be most likely to affect protein function?



A) TAA to TGA

B) CAA to TAA

C) AGG to AGA

D) CTT to CTC

E) All of these are likely to affect protein function. - ANS✅✅B) CAA to TAA



Which of these describes a similarity between the lac and ara operons?



A) Expression of structural genes does not occur at high glucose concentrations.

B) lacI and araI both encode transacting factors.

C) Binding of a regulatory protein is prevented in the presence of an inducer.

D) All of these are similarities.

E) Noneofthesearesimilarities. - ANS✅✅A) Expression of structural genes does not occur at high
glucose concentrations



Assume that in the organism under study the DNA polymerase has an error rate of 1 mistake in
every 10^6 bases copied. However, the overall mutation rate is much lower. This is most likely
because:




A)the polymerase is more careful in replicating regions where genes exist.

B)repair mechanisms correct errors made by the polymerase.

C)not all mutations can be detected easily.

D)the DNA polymerase has no proofreading function. mutations do not occur if mutagens are not
present. - ANS✅✅repair mechanisms correct errors made by the polymerase.
